Affordable Insulin Now Act of 2026

Introduced·5/13/26

Affordable Insulin Now Act of 2026 mandates coverage of selected insulin products with a $35 cost-sharing limit for insured individuals and.

The Affordable Insulin Now Act of 2026 aims to ensure affordable access to insulin for both insured and uninsured individuals. For insured individuals, the Act mandates that group health plans and health insurance issuers cover selected insulin products without applying any deductibles and limit cost-sharing to $35 per 30-day supply. For uninsured individuals, the Act establishes a program where the Secretary of Health and Human Services collaborates with qualifying entities to provide discounted insulin.
